MWA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

224 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Mueller Water Products (MWA)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$2B — up 5.2% from $1.9B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 33 funds opened new MWA positions and 24 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 93 added to existing stakes and 62 trimmed.

The largest buyer was PGGM Investments, opening a new position worth an estimated $10.9M. The largest seller was Cramer Rosenthal McGlynn, exiting entirely with an estimated $21.7M sold.
